Activator Reagent 0.3M 5-benzylmercaptotetrazole (BMT) in acetonitrile (AcN) is also known as benzylthiotetrazole (BTT) or benzyl-1H-tetrazole). It is used as a phosphoramidite activator reagent for oligonucleotide synthesis.
Application
0.3M BMT in AcN can be used as a reagent in solid phase phosphorylation of the oligomers. The activator reacts with the amidite group to form a highly reactive intermediate. The intermediate then forms an internucleotide bond with the 5′hydroxyl group of the growing oligonucleotide chain. The high activation potential of this reagent may be due to its greater acidity (pKa=4.08), which makes it easier to protonate the trivalent phosphorus in the initial stage of activation and increase the speed of the coupling reaction.
Features and Benefits
efficient and rapid activation reagent that produces less
phosphoramidite waste
higher solubility at lower temperatures
does not crystallize or clog lines
safer reagent to use
Analysis Note
Color (APHA): 10APHA max Component: Acetonitrile Purity (By GC): 99.9% min Form: Clear Liquid Identity (IR-spectrum): Conforms Molarity of 5-Benzylmercaptotetrazole: 0.28-0.32M Water (H2O): 1-30ppm
